Good Margali, Have you by any chance changed your email program's settings so that it leaves messages on your email server even after you have picked them up to read? Some programs such as Eudora allow this. If so, you are simply retrieving the same messages over and over as your server isn't deleting them when you get them. For the non-technical, think of it as getting your letters from a magic mail bag. You have to tell it that you only want to get the letter once or else it will keep giving it to you over and over until you tell it to stop.
